Key Fob Batteries

The key fob is a crucial feature of the BMW driving experience, offering security and convenience by pressing one button. The key fob battery can also die, as with everything powered by batteries. This occurs at the worst time. It's easy to replace bmw 1 series key key fob's batteries.

To replace the battery of the key fob you must open the fob at the seam that joins its two halves. The fob's backplate is held in place with an opening that can be opened with a flat-bladed screwdriver or a finger. Insert a new button-cell battery into its place after removing the backplate. The new battery is typically designed to look as a small coin and has plus and minus symbols printed on it. Insert the new battery in the same orientation as the old one, and then snap the fob's two halves together.

After replacing the battery on the key fob, press each button to verify whether it functions as you expect. Based on the model of your car you may need to re-sync the key fob to your vehicle or follow additional steps to ensure that it functions properly. Refer to the owner's guide of your BMW for more detailed instructions on how to sync the key fob.

The most important thing to keep in mind when changing the BMW key fob battery is to use the right replacement battery. A smart key will require a CR2450 battery, while the Comfort Access and sleek slant-shaped fobs that are utilized in a number of F-series models from 2011 to 2017 will require the CR2032 battery. Both types are available at many auto shops as well as department stores at affordable prices.

Valet Key Batteries

Key fobs are extremely useful tool however, sometimes you might run out of battery power. This can make it difficult to lock your vehicle and also prevent you from being able to start the engine. It is simple to change the battery in the case of a BMW keyfob. The steps vary slightly depending on the type of key you have, but they are all fairly similar.

It is simple to replace the newer key batteries with a slant-shaped design by following a an easy process. Press the small tab to unlock the valet key. It is located on the bottom or side of the fob. Then, you can use a flat screwdriver to remove the access port which conceals the battery. After you have removed the old battery, you can replace it with a new one. Then, put everything back together.

If you own an older diamond-shaped key that has a rechargeable battery it could be more tricky to replace the battery. Unlike the slant-shaped keys, they are not designed to be replaced and can be damaged if you try to remove the back plate of the key. You may force it open, but you'll likely need to hire a professional. It is advised that if you require to replace a battery, you contact a dealership for professional help.
